Transaction 8a617bd95ef6817f9e86d61b73ce632d3ab7d8247f7474bd99b75c6e4684463d
1 Input
1 Output
-
8a617bd95ef6817f9e86d61b73ce632d3ab7d8247f7474bd99b75c6e4684463d:0
- value
- 99922683
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 486a4d53ee44ba87c094e3b20b23b3b03a9e429e OP_EQUAL
- address
- 38HuvMPN6o1rUaasMvFNbrLbaiiB7cbL1x